Результаты поиска по запросу "performance"

1 ответ

Точнее, -H - это своего рода «автоматический -A», он увеличивает настройку -A, но без увеличения общего использования памяти. Это возможно, потому что мы занимаемся копированием GC, поэтому между основными GC много памяти не используется. Увеличение -A не всегда является хорошей идеей - в некоторых программах это ухудшит ситуацию из-за увеличения количества кешей.

оя реализация своего рода трепа (с неявными ключами и некоторой дополнительной информацией, хранящейся в узлах): http://hpaste.org/42839/treap_with_implicit_keys [http://hpaste.org/42839/treap_with_implicit_keys] По данным профилирования GC ...

2 ответа

 и необходимость в бокс

ел сохранить несколько пикселей, не допуская дубликатов, поэтому первое, что приходит на ум, этоHashSet<Point> или похожие классы. Однако это кажется очень медленным по сравнению с чем-то вродеHashSet<string>. Например, этот код: HashSet<Point> ...

4 ответа

Поскольку PreparedStatement «принадлежит» определенному соединению, вы просто не сможете использовать его повторно в разных соединениях. Конечно, вы можете повторно использовать некоторый код, который будет выполняться по разным Соединениям, но хорошая вещь в PreparedStatment - оставить его подготовленным один раз и использовать его повторно, что невозможно после использования другого Соединения.

езнать [https://stackoverflow.com/questions/2467125/reusing-a-preparedstatement-multiple-times] это [https://stackoverflow.com/questions/1018123/reusing-a-preparedstatement] нам лучше использовать JDBCPreparedStatement чем создание нового ...

ТОП публикаций

4 ответа

), но разные компиляторы должны иметь возможность надежно договариваться друг с другом.

отрим эти два подхода, которые могут представлятьint«: using std_optional_int = std::optional<int>; using my_optional_int = std::pair<int, bool>;Учитывая эти две функции ... auto get_std_optional_int() -> std_optional_int { return {42}; } ...

5 ответов

Я получил ~ 5-кратное улучшение скорости по сравнению с сеткой, используя только трансляцию:

авно перешел сMatlab вPython, Преобразуя один из моих длинных кодов, я с удивлением обнаружил,Python быть очень медленным Я профилировал и проследил проблему с одной функцией, тянущей время. Эта функция вызывается из разных мест в моем коде ...

3 ответа

Вот пример.

я есть некоторый код Python, который имеет много классов. я использовалcProfile чтобы найти, что общее время для запуска программы составляет 68 секунд. Я обнаружил, что следующая функция в классе называетсяBuyers занимает около 60 секунд из этих ...

6 ответов

 поведение. Возможно, вы должны принять самый лучший ответ, а не свой собственный.

ользуюMath.ceil( Math.abs( x ) ) внутри петли. Кто-нибудь может реализовать какую-либо оптимизацию для этой операции? (Поразрядно или как?) Добро пожаловать в тест наjsperf.com [http://jsperf.com]

1 ответ

Это должен быть принятый ответ @battilanast.

настоящее время я работаю над своей диссертацией бакалавра, и в основном моя задача состоит в том, чтобы оптимизировать данный код в Go, то есть сделать его максимально быстрым. Сначала я оптимизировал последовательную функцию, а затем попытался ...

2 ответа

Спасибо за помощь!

аюсь выяснить временную сложность функции, которую я написал (она генерирует набор мощности [http://en.wikipedia.org/wiki/Power_set]для данной строки): public static HashSet<string> GeneratePowerSet(string input) { HashSet<string> powerSet = new ...

0 ответов

, Это операция удаления, которая занимает больше всего времени. - Джон Ву 6 сентября в 14:22

о интересно, почему удаление столбца заняло 3 секунды больше времени для выполнения, как удаление строки? matrixWs это симметричный лист. Как улучшить код? If activeRow >= 8 And activeRow < lastRow And deleteRowButton Then Debug.Print Now & " ...